DESCRIPTION:Prahran Market will play host to the Ultimate Truffle Celebration Day on Sunday 8 July to celebrate Australia’s Winter Truffle season. \n  \nOrganised by Australia’s foremost truffle specialists\, Friend & Burrell and Prahran Market’s very own Damian ‘The Mushroom Man’ Pike\, the event will explore the delights of Tuber Melanosporum – The Black Truffle – through a series of demonstrations by some of Melbourne’s best chefs. \n  \nThe free event will centre around the Omega and Neil Perry Kitchen\, where demonstrations will be held to create a series of exciting dishes to whet guests’ appetites. Experts\, including renowned truffle grower Peter Marshall\, will be on hand to answer questions about this mysterious\, yet surprisingly accessible food. \n  \nChefs include: \n\nSteven Nairn – Chef\, Scott Pickett Group\nNick Woods – Head Chef and Owner\, Rambler\nAndy Harmer – Exec. Chef\, QT Melbourne\nDaniel Giraldo – Head Chef\, Maha\n\n  \nPrahran Market’s traders will be joining in the celebration by selling truffle based products and dishes created especially for the occasion including truffle oil\, eggs\, scallops\, tapenade\, mustard and even ice cream! \n  \nOf course\, visitors can visit Damian Pike Mushrooms and get some truffles to take home so they can put into practice what they’ve learnt and impress their friends and family with this unique ingredient.

DESCRIPTION:Rob Dolan Wines and The Farm Yarra Valley are very delighted to announce that we will be hosting a ‘Big Roast for Cystic Fibrosis’ for the second year!\nThe Big Roast event is inspired by the Bowness family from Healesville who have two children Liam 10\, and Grace 9\, with cystic fibrosis. Grace would refer to cystic fibrosis as ’65 Roasters’ which lead Kirsty Bowness\, Grace’s mother\, to the idea of holding a roast during the month of July to raise money for The Royal Children’s Hospital Cystic Fibrosis Research Trust.\nThe Big Roast at Rob Dolan Wines and The Farm will be held on Sunday the 29th of July in the Rob Dolan Wines barrel room which will be styled by the very talented Vagary Creative and tables donated by Yarra Valley Party Hire. The day will include a three-course lunch\, wine\, raffle prizes\, an auction and live music!\nTickets are $80 for adults and $50 for children\, 12 and under. $30 from every ticket sold is donated to The Royal Children’s Hospital Cystic Fibrosis Research Trust. The ticket price will include a three-course lunch\, sparkling wine on arrival and wine with the main course.
